WebPort and starboard. Schematic view of a ship's navigation lights indicating its port (red) and starboard (green) sides. Port and starboard are nautical terms for watercraft and aircraft, referring respectively to the left and right sides of the vessel, when aboard and facing the bow (front). Web11 de sept. de 2024 · The red and green lights help observers identify the direction from which they observe the aircraft. Other lights installed on the aircraft help increase visibility and aids the pilots in landing and taxiing. Inspired by the mariners of the 19th century, the red and green navigation lights from boats and ships are also used on aircraft today. WebLand as soon as practicable. WebAs the FAA 's 1979 letter points out, an aircraft is being operated when its engine is turned on with the intent of using that aircraft to take off and engage in air navigation. See id As such, § 91.209(b) requires that an aircraft's anti collision lights be turned on once that aircraft's engine is started for the purpose of air navigation.
